How much do tree service supervisor j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for tree service supervisor in Arizona is $65,205.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$48,500.00 and $75,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Tree Service Supervisor vs Tree Climber?

AspectTree Service SupervisorTree Climber
CertificationsArborist certification, OSHA safety trainingClimbing and safety certifications, Arborist certification often preferred
Work EnvironmentOversees crews, manages projects, inspects work sitesPerforms tree climbing, pruning, and removal directly in the field
Job ResponsibilitiesSupervises team, plans jobs, ensures safety and qualityClimbs trees, performs pruning/removal, follows safety protocols

The Tree Service Supervisor primarily manages and oversees tree care projects, ensuring safety and quality, while the Tree Climber focuses on executing tree climbing and pruning tasks directly in the field. Both roles require safety certifications and knowledge of arboriculture, but their responsibilities differ in scope and focus.

Your Role at Dollar Tree:
As a Merchandise Assistant Manager at Dollar Tree, you'll join our Store Manager in leading a dynamic team of associates and creating positive experiences for the communities we serve. In this role, you'll focus on merchandising and processing freight.
Your job duties and responsibilities will include, but are not limited to, the following:
  • Assist with all store functions and day-to-day activities

  • Perform opening and closing procedures as needed

  • Protect and secure company assets, including store cash

  • Adhere to all policies and procedures, including safety guidelines

  • Maintain areas of the store, including stockroom and sales floor, to company standards

  • Process all corporate directives such as Pull and Hold/Destroy, Task Compliance, Key Survey information requests, and any additional communications related to store activities

  • Responsible for maintaining the cleanliness throughout the store, including cleaning and restocking bathrooms, sweeping and mopping floors, taking out the trash, and ensuring all areas are neat and presentable

  • Ensure a positive, safe, and respectful environment while maintaining professional and friendly interactions with customers, associates, and leaders

  • Other duties as assigned*

In addition, you'll assist the Store Manager with the following duties as assigned:
  • Process the receipt and return of DSD merchandise

  • Manage freight flow in accordance with productivity standards

  • Order and stock merchandise needs, including frozen & refrigerated, in accordance with productivity standards

  • Ensure that the sales floor is sales-effective

  • Plan, merchandise, and maintain Clip Strips and Power Panels with sales effective items

  • Plan and implement monthly Sales Planners

Your Skills and Experience:
  • Prior retail and management experience is preferred

  • Strong communication, interpersonal, and written skills are required

  • Must be able to lift between 30 and 50 lbs. from floor to above shoulder height and meet demands of frequent walking, standing, stooping, kneeling, climbing, pushing, pulling, and repetitive lifting, with or without reasonable accommodation

  • Ability to work in a high-energy, team environment is required
